- The distance between Bamako, Mali and Grafton, Nd, Usa is approximately 8,893 km or 5,526 mi.
- To reach Bamako in this distance one would set out from Grafton, Nd bearing 82.2° or E and follow the great circles arc to approach Bamako bearing 137.2° or SE .
- Bamako has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Grafton, Nd has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
- Bamako is in or near the tropical dry forest biome whereas Grafton, Nd is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 23.3 °C (42°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 29.5 °C (53.1°F) less in Bamako.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 647.3 mm (25.5 in) more which is equivalent to 647.3 l/m² (15.89 US gal/ft²) or 6,473,000 l/ha (692,007 US gal/ac) more. About 2 3/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 30.7° higher in Bamako than in Grafton, Nd.
